One of the practical aspects of Woodhall Train Station is the ticket office, which is open from 7:00 AM to 2:04 PM from Monday to Saturday. While there's no option for self-serving ticket machines, you can comfortably collect your pre-booked tickets straight from the ticket office. For travelers requiring assistance, there are help points and a staff presence during those hours, ready to provide support as needed.
Accessibility is a mixed bag at Woodhall. There's no step-free access throughout the entire station but ramps are available to both platforms. The station also offers a ramp for train access. It’s a Category B station, which means there are still navigational challenges like stairs, and caution is needed due to platform gaps. Facilities like accessible ticket machines and toilets are unavailable, though you’ll find an induction loop and seating areas to make your wait more comfortable.
For those days when rail may not be an option, plenty of alternatives are available. Buses serve the station from the entrance at Glasgow Road, and information about bus lines can be found at Traveline Scotland. Taxis are a viable option, with detailed services listed at Train Taxi. Unfortunately, there's no car parking available, making bus and taxi the best choices for those not arriving by train.

At Newark Northgate, ticketing is a breeze with both staffed ticket offices and automated machines available for purchases and collections. The station operates from early morning till late, accommodating various travel plans. With accessible features such as smartcard validators, step-free access, and induction loops, the station ensures a seamless travel experience for all passengers.
The station does not hold back when it comes to comfort; heated waiting rooms and accessible toilets can be found on various platforms, including some equipped with RADAR key access. You'll also find amenities such as a coffee shop and ATM so that you can relax and refresh before setting off on your journey.
Newark Northgate scores high on accessibility, boasting step-free access throughout the premises and a range of facilities designed for ease of movement. Whether you're pausing for a break in heated waiting rooms or making use of the available ramps, the helpful staff are on hand to assist from early morning to late at night. This ensures that everyone, regardless of mobility, can effortlessly navigate the station.
Once you arrive at Newark Northgate, diverse travel options await. Need a taxi? No problem - they're typically available without a reservation. If buses are your choice for onward travel, a wealth of information is ready to help plan your journey. Rail replacement services are also available directly from the station’s front, ensuring smooth transitions even when maintenance might cause disruptions.
